sql >> Databasteknik >  >> NoSQL >> MongoDB

MongoError:anslut OKÄNT

Problemet är troligen med WinXP-installationen. Jag hade exakt samma fel när jag försökte ansluta min Node js till min Mongo på WinXP x32-maskin. Sedan installerade jag Node js och Mongo på Win2008-maskinen med alla samma inställningar för dem båda - och läste till slut "Ansluten korrekt till server" i console.Tja, till och med Microsoft hade slutat tillhandahålla support för WinXP, ingen att skylla på här.

Det finns en lösning för att använda 1.4.9 mongodb-versionen med node js. Lägg bara in en fil med namnet package.json i ditt node.js-projekt, med innehåll så här:

{
  "name": "myproject",
  "version": "1.0.0",
  "description": "My first project",
  "main": "index.js",
  "dependencies": {
   "mongodb": "1.4.9"
   },
 "author": "yggdraa",
 "license": "Apache 2.0"
}

kör sedan npm install .

Detta kommer att installera mongodb-modulen 1.4.9 som fungerar på WinXP. Bra för testning, även om den kan sakna några funktioner som du kan behöva med din applikation senare.




  1. Hitta efter befolka mangust

  2. Hantera Mongoose Populated Fields i GraphQL

  3. Hur man släpper en databas i MongoDB från kommandoraden

  4. Mongodb uppdateras inte ordentligt från 4.2 till 4.4